Lower School

The following subjects are studied by pupils in the Lower School:

English, Mathematics, Biology, Chemistry, Physics, French, Spanish/German, Geography, History, Religion Philosophy and Ethics, Art, Drama, Music, Design & Technology, Computing, PE & Games (including swimming in the First Year) Personal, Social & Health Education (PSHE) and Latin.

Middle School

All study a core of English, English Literature (a small minority do not take this subject), Mathematics and Science (taught separately as Biology, Chemistry and Physics by specialist teachers).

Four more are then chosen from the optional subjects of: Art & Design (Fine Art or Photography), Business Studies, Computer Science, Design & Technology (either Product Design or Design Engineering), Drama & Theatre Arts, French, Geography, German, History, Latin, Music, Physical Education, Religious Studies and Spanish.
